网关系统怎么选,Linux还是Windows,实战指南全解析,网关系统选型指南,Linux vs. Windows 实战解析
一、硬件定生 *** ?先看你的网关扛多大流量
"为啥我选的系统总卡顿?"——八成是硬件和系统没配对!网关服务器像高速公路收费站,车流量大了就得扩建:
- 小型企业(日访问<1万):双核CPU+4GB内存够用,相当于双向两车道
- 中型业务(日访问10万级):八核CPU+16GB内存起步,得建四车道收费站
- 物联网网关:重点看实时响应,内存反而不是首要
血泪案例:某电商用2核机器扛大促,结果每秒崩溃300单,直接损失15万!硬件是地基,系统是钢筋,选错全白搭。
二、四大操作系统对决!谁是你的真命天子?
▫️ Linux:网关界的六边形战士
- 适用场景:高并发网站、API网关、防火墙
- 王者技能:
- 开源免费,社区支援百万大
- 内核级网络优化,吞吐量吊打Windows 30%
- 终端操作省资源,1GB内存能跑Nginx+防火墙
- 软肋:纯命令行劝退小白,图形界面得自己折腾
▫️ Windows Server:管理员的舒适区
- 适用场景:.NET应用、AD域控整合、图形化依赖者
- 真香体验:
- 鼠标点点就配好路由,省下三天学习成本
- 无缝对接SQL Server等微软全家桶
- 致命 *** :授权费吃掉预算(标准版$500+/年),后台服务偷占30%内存
▫️ FreeBSD:网络极客的私藏武器
- 适用场景:大流量下载站、科学计算网关
- 隐藏大招:
- PF防火墙比Linux的iptables *** 倍
- ZFS文件系统防数据 *** ,十年不宕机
- 门槛警告:文档少得像机密文件,遇问题得翻源码
▫️ RTOS:物联网的闪电侠
- 适用场景:工厂传感器网关、车联网实时控制
- 超能力:
- 响应延迟<1毫秒,完虐Linux的10毫秒
- 功耗只有Linux的1/5,裸机都能跑
- 局限:仅支持特定芯片(如ESP32),生态封闭如孤岛
三、选择恐惧症?这张表帮你拍板!
需求 | 首选系统 | 备选 | 决杀理由 |
---|---|---|---|
压成本+高性能 | Linux | FreeBSD | 零授权费+定制内核优化 |
.NET项目集成 | Windows | - | 原生支持省心省力 |
百万级并发连接 | FreeBSD | Linux | 网络栈吞吐量王者 |
实时控制(工业4.0) | RTOS | - | 微秒级响应保生产线 |
新手快速上手 | Windows | Linux图形版 | 鼠标操作免命令行 |
注:实测数据源于2024年网关压力测试报告,Linux(Nginx)在10Gbps流量下丢包率仅0.2%,Windows(IIS)同场景丢包率达1.8%。
四、避坑指南:这些雷区炸翻过无数网关
▷ 陷阱1:盲目追新系统

某厂用Ubuntu 24.04当网关,结果内核驱动崩盘——生产环境务必选LTS版本!推荐:
- CentOS Stream 9(支持到2032年)
- Ubuntu 22.04 LTS
▷ 陷阱2:忽视安全基线
Linux再安全,不配防火墙也是裸奔!必做三件事:
- 关root远程登录(改端口+密钥登录)
- 启用SELinux强制模式
- 每周自动更新:
yum-cron
或unattended-upgrades
▷ 陷阱3:硬件兼容翻车
朋友买某国产网卡装FreeBSD,驱动都没有!采购前验三样:
- 查官网兼容列表
- 测中断延迟(
netstat -i
看错包率) - 预留30%性能余量
五、个人踩坑心得:选系统不如选生态
折腾十年网关的血泪忠告:
别纠结系统多牛逼,就看故障时救兵多不多!
- 凌晨三点服务器崩溃,Linux社区帖10分钟响应
- Windows打400电话等45分钟还让你重启
- RTOS?自己啃手册吧...
中小企业闭眼选CentOS:红帽系文档最全,阿里云/腾讯云一键镜像任挑。
物联网项目强推RTOS+东胜方案:现成硬件省开发半年,虽然贵但买时间更值。
最后暴论:2025年还用Windows当网关?除非微软白送授权!省下的钱加内存不香吗?